The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 71023 zip code. The total population is 3041, of which, 1559 are male and 1482 are female. With a total area of 125.548 square miles, the population density is 28.3 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 40.2 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 71023 zip code is $46513. This is -58.09% less than the national average. This income places 18.9%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$33182. Education
In the 71023 zip code, 89.3%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 13.3%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 71023 zip, there are an estimated 1268 people in the labor force, of which, 1180 are employed, and 86 are unemployed. There are a total of 2 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 29.9 minutes. Of the total people that work, 102 worked from home and 1117 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 34.6. Housing
The median home value for the 71023 zip code is 77600. There is an estimated 1255 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$861 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$641.
